125/128 as a decimal

What is 125/128 as a decimal ?

125/128 as a decimal can be calculated as follows below and after that 125/128 to decimal can be converted to percentage by multiplying with 100 to get percent.

Fraction 125/128 to decimal = 125 ÷ 128

125 ÷ 128 = 128 125

128 125 = 0. (Does not divide, write 0. and multiply 125 by 10)

128 1250 =9 remainder 98    (We multiply 98 by 10 to get 980 for the next calculation)


128 980 =7 remainder 84    (We multiply 84 by 10 to get 840 for the next calculation)


128 840 =6 remainder 72    (We multiply 72 by 10 to get 720 for the next calculation)


128 720 =5 remainder 80    (We multiply 80 by 10 to get 800 for the next calculation)


128 800 =6 remainder 32    (We multiply 32 by 10 to get 320 for the next calculation)


128 320 =2 remainder 64    (We multiply 64 by 10 to get 640 for the next calculation)


128 640 =5 remainder 0     (we stop because remainder is 0)

128 125 = 0.9765625

128 125 as a decimal in full digit = 0.9765625.

125/128 as a decimal = 0.9765625 to 2 decimal places= 0.98

125/128 as a percentage =.(125/128)*100=97.66

Fraction to decimal conversion steps

Step 1: Find a number you can multiply by the bottom of the fraction to make it 10, or 100, or 1000, or any 1 followed by 0s.

Step 2: Multiply both the top and bottom by that number you choose.

Step 3. Then write down just the top number, putting the decimal point in the correct spot, that is one space from the right hand side for every zero in the bottom number.
